Call for Proposals to Host 2010 ÂÜÀòÉç¹ÙÍø-Sheth Foundation Doctoral Consortium
The annual ÂÜÀòÉç¹ÙÍø-Sheth Foundation Doctoral Consortium is a premier event in our discipline. If your school would like to host and sponsor this event in 2010, please prepare and submit a proposal for receipt no later than November 1, 2008. Proposals should focus on the school’s ability to plan, deliver, and financially support a relevant and exceptional consortium experience for the participants.
The ÂÜÀòÉç¹ÙÍø-Sheth Foundation Doctoral Consortium, typically held early summer, introduces Ph.D. students to state-of-the-art perspectives and emerging themes in our profession. Thought leaders in research and practice are invited to provide a stimulating experience for doctoral candidates as they prepare to launch their careers. Life-long professional relationships often develop through the consortium experience. The ÂÜÀòÉç¹ÙÍø and the Sheth Foundation provide a substantial seed grant and doctoral participants are charged a nominal fee. The consortium host institution often secures additional sponsorship, commitment from its own university, and uses a modest fee structure that permits it to meet projected costs for lodging, meals and any fees associated with meeting space. Other activities such as receptions and off-site events are at the discretion of the host institution.
